Output 891558161ee86c56efe666835ccdbe0cbf3b70ad0c3e75f2d068bd3c1060ae54:22
- value
- 4866320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77ba93ecf7736933d54368d631cca1533bb1662a OP_EQUAL
- address
- 3Cc5r2WNKxsNjy4QfyQiHxAuG35sGhXQ68
- transaction
- 891558161ee86c56efe666835ccdbe0cbf3b70ad0c3e75f2d068bd3c1060ae54
- spent
- true